Driven by factors such as genetics, prolonged traction on the hair, and follicular damage, an increasing number of people are suffering from hair loss. Hair loss has become a disease of significant global concern.

 

According to World Health Organization statistics, approximately 1.6 billion of the global population of over 7.5 billion people are affected by hair loss. Furthermore, survey data from the National Health Commission indicates that in 2019, the number of individuals suffering from hair loss in China exceeded 250 million. In other words, one in every six people experiences hair loss. Men are more prone to androgenetic alopecia, with a prevalence rate of approximately 21.3%, while the prevalence rate among women is relatively lower, at around 6%.

 

“Compared with the age of hair loss in the previous generation, it has advanced by at least 20 years, and the trend of affecting younger individuals is becoming increasingly evident.” The data from the White Paper on Scalp Health of Chinese People also explains.

 

The vast population suffering from hair loss also signals a huge market potential. Data from Frost & Sullivan shows that the size of China's hair medical service market was 18.4 billion yuan in 2020, and is expected to rise to 138.1 billion yuan by 2030, with a growth rate as high as 750%.

At the recent media open day event series held by Biliansheng’s Chongqing Branch, Dr. Liu Chao from the branch explained, “The non-shaving technique has evolved from semi-shaved extraction to trimmed-hair extraction, then to layered shaving extraction, and finally to the current completely non-shaved extraction. Similarly, hair implantation has progressed from shaved implantation to non-shaved density enhancement, ultimately achieving fully non-shaved implantation.”
